Abstract

The World Health Organization (WHO) states that Indonesia is in 3rd place after China and India as the country with the largest number of smokers in the world. This research aims to look at the factors related to smoking behavior in the work environment among male employees at the Bengkulu Regional Police's Bidokkes. This research used a cross-sectional design, a total sampling technique, namely all permanent employees and male honorary employees of the Bengkulu Police Department, both smokers and non-smokers, totaling 50 people. The results of the univariate research showed that there were 25 people (50.0%) with good knowledge, there were 23 people (46.0%) with poor psychology, 29 people (58.0%) who had an unsupportive attitude, there were 34 people (68, 0%) who smoke. Bivariate analysis results show a relationship between knowledge with a value of p = 0.001, psychology with a value of p = 0.003 and attitude with a value of p = 0.001 with smoking behavior in the work environment among male employees at the Bengkulu Regional Police Bidokkes with a medium relationship category. It is recommended that Bidokkes provide a smoking-free area and create clear standard operating procedures regarding employees who smoke, so that no employees smoke in the Bengkulu Biddokes environment.
